This month: Two candidates were disqualified for using AI on interviews to pretend they had experience. I also received 10's of resume submissions from candidates apparently using the method, shown below, for writing their resume. They appeared to have no depth of knowledge when questioned. I am receiving more and more resumes which appear to have been generated using ChatGPT prompts something like the one shown below.
While this can attract attention from ATS systems, and something can be learned, it is fabricated information and candidates end up hurting their careers by doing this.
Improper Use
ChatGPT> Write 15 unnumbered resume bullets for a systems analyst with experience in Python, Pyspark, SQL, Snowflake, and Databricks. Put in some percentage improvement statistics in 3 of the bullets
Proper Use
Input information:
ChatGPT> Write a 100 word summary of the following facts for my resume:
1. My company size was around 20 people.
2. My clients’ size ranged from 10 to 500 people. There were around 800 people in the whole conglomerate.
3. The whole company was sectioned as one department, and my team has 4 people. Most of the times I needed to carry the projects on my own.
4. For collaboration projects, I reported to IT Manager. For projects conducted on my own, I reported to the Director (or CEO of this company)
5. My company was a IT Consultancy and Managed IT Service Provider.6. The main title of my company was IT Department.
7. I had worked in office environments including, Small Start-up, Mid-Size Trading Floors and Banking Back Office, to Large Size Private Finance Management office, also in Offshore Trading Branches.
Result:
Worked at a Managed Services Provider (MSP) company collaborating in a team environment of 20 members, reporting to a Project Manager on group projects while independently managing other assignments directly under the CEO's supervision. My client portfolio spanned a range of businesses, including offshore training companies, private finance management firms, mid-sized trading and banking institutions, and small startups, with employee counts ranging from 10 to 500.
